How To Dry Area Rug. Drying rugs is an essential way to care for the rug and promote its longevity. Properly drying rugs is essential for preventing mold, maintaining fiber integrity, and preserving indoor air quality. Place the dehumidifier in the room where the rug is drying to draw out moisture from the air, facilitating a quicker drying process.
